Pure Amiga technology, more than 100 colors on screen, 16 colors hardware sprites, blitter, track loading (thx Leonard) and of course these 9 magnificent tunes by AceMan, mAZE, J.M.D, MotionRide, MCH, Optic & Tecon, Magnetic-Fox and Peter (‘hope I didn’t forgot anyone).

AW87: An Amiga disk doesn't have to use all tracks, lots of games which used custom track formats for example didn't use all tracks either.

Quote:
I have never tested, if adf's which don't has the standard-size will work on Minimig or HxC/Gotek


I don't see why such disk images should not work on Minmig or Gotek as the size of the image is not really important as long as the boot-/rootblock is valid and the track format is correct. Even an image which only contains 1 track only is vald (track 0 f.e. which may contain a bootblock intro).
If such images don't work on the Gotek/Minimig, I consider their Amiga disk support both broken. :)
